Transaction 61ffa82ed45ae269b5838eceed8249cacb29d17070e8766688a0d23a059fd242

4 Input
2 Outputs
  • 61ffa82ed45ae269b5838eceed8249cacb29d17070e8766688a0d23a059fd242:0
  • value  415990965
    address  1MpxAuf8D2FusLn6VS5zEcTChhhAcUUUfG
  • 61ffa82ed45ae269b5838eceed8249cacb29d17070e8766688a0d23a059fd242:1
  • value  80667107
    address  12sLTdZf7fKoB4nz6ykaX2FzcsDYNyrMdK